Edge 800 Device Instructions
Pairing Vector with the Edge 800 Device
1
Bring the Edge device within range (3 m) of the sensor.
NOTE: Stay 10 m away from other ANT+ sensors while 
pairing.
2
Turn on the Edge device.
3
Select MENU >   > Bike Settings > Bike Profiles.
4
Select a bike.
5
Select ANT + Power > Power Meter > Yes.
6
Rotate the crank arm a few times.
7
Select  .
When the sensor is paired with your Edge device, a message 
appears, and   appears solid on the status page. You can 
customize a data field to display Vector data.

Entering the Crank Length
The crank length is often printed on the crank arm.
1
Rotate the pedals a few times in order to activate Vector.
2
Select MENU >   > Bike Settings > Bike Profiles.
3
Select a profile.
4
Select Bike Details > Crank Length > Custom.
5
Enter the crank length, and select  .
Performing a Static Zero Calibration
NOTE: During this task, the bike must be in an upright position, 
and nothing can be touching the pedals.
1
Select MENU >   > Bike Settings > Bike Profiles.
2
Select a profile.
3
Select ANT + Power > Calibrate.
When the zero reference is determined, a message appears 
on the Edge device.
Edge 500 Device Instructions
Pairing Vector with the Edge 500 Device
1
Bring the Edge device within range (3 m) of the sensor.
NOTE: Stay 10 m away from other ANT+ sensors while 
pairing.
2
Turn on the Edge device.
3
Hold MENU.
4
Select Settings > Bike Settings.
5
Select a bike.
6
Select ANT + Power.
7
Enable the sensor, and select Search.
8
Rotate the crank arm a few times.
When the sensor is paired with your Edge device, a message 
appears, and 
 appears solid on the main menu. You can 
customize a data field to display Vector data.

Entering the Crank Length
The crank length is often printed on the crank arm.
1
Rotate the pedals a few times in order to activate Vector.
2
Hold MENU.
3
Select Settings > Bike Settings.
4
Select a bike.
5
Select Bike Details > More > Crank Length > Manual.
6
Enter the crank length.
Performing a Static Zero Calibration
NOTE: During this task, the bike must be in an upright position, 
and nothing can be touching the pedals.
1
Hold MENU.
2
Select Settings > Bike Settings.
3
Select a bike.
4
Select ANT + Power > Calibrate.
When the zero reference is determined, a message appears 
on the Edge device.
Customizing the Data Fields
This procedure contains instructions for the Edge 500 device.
1
Hold MENU.
2
Select Settings > Bike Settings > Data Fields.
3
Select a page.
4
Select the number of data fields to appear on the page.
5
Select a data field.
